How do I put two videos together side by side? Answered

 I have two digital video clips that  are the same duration and would like them to play side by side on the same screen at the same time. What program would allow me to do this?  


VLC and Quicktime, and Ishowyou. Problem:
Running 3 programs (especially Ishowyou) WILL slow down the videos.